Tory candidate woos voters
In a departure from normal campaign etiquette, a Conservative candidate in north Devon described the women in his prospective constituency as "notoriously hideous".
Orlando Fraser, a single barrister, did not know that his conversation with the wife of a billionaire at a society lunch in Florida was being overheard by a journalist from The New York Times.
The comment was reported yesterday on the front page of the North Devon Journal.
Anne-Marie Bloomfield, who runs a local beauty salon, responded: "He does not look too fantastic himself and it sounds as if he could do with a personality transplant."
